Water extinguishes fire by cooling the burning material below its ignition temperature. It also helps to smother the fire by forming a barrier between the fuel and the oxygen in the air. Additionally, water can absorb heat and evaporate, which helps to remove energy from the fire.
A fire pump is a crucial component of a fire protection system, designed to supply water at high pressure to fire hoses, sprinkler systems, and other firefighting equipment. It helps ensure adequate water flow to extinguish fires effectively, especially in areas where municipal water pressure is insufficient. Fire pumps can be powered by electricity, diesel, or gasoline, and are typically used in commercial buildings, industrial facilities, and fire stations. Their reliable operation is essential for enhancing fire safety and protecting lives and property.

The fire main isolation valve is a critical component in a fire protection system, designed to control the flow of water within the fire main network. Its primary purpose is to isolate sections of the fire main for maintenance, repair, or during emergencies without disrupting the entire system. By allowing for targeted control, it helps ensure the reliability and effectiveness of fire suppression efforts while maintaining safety for personnel and property.
After a house fire, property taxes may be adjusted based on the extent of the damage to the property. In some cases, property taxes may be reduced if the value of the property has decreased significantly due to the fire. It is important to contact the local tax assessor's office to discuss any potential changes to property taxes after a house fire.

First you need to look at the fire triangle. In the fire triangle (consisting of heat, fuel, air) the firefighter removes one of the sides of the triangle, thus extinguishing the fire. There is also the fire tetrahedron which has the addition of a chemical chain reaction. The most common way to put out a fire is with water. This cools the fire and then also helps to remove the air with the expansion of the water into steam. Some departments use a wetting agent, or foam, added to the water. This helps to remove the fuel and air from the equation. Lastly, depending on the fire, a chemical is used that helps to disrupt the amount of air the fire has to burn and smothers it. This could be a dry chemical from and extinguisher or even a gas from a CO2 extinguisher.

Fire is not a physical or chemical property. Fire is not a property. Fire is a chemical reaction where oxygen combines with some or all of the chemical components of the fuel, emitting light and heat.
